How To Choose The Best Shampoo For Fine Hair Over 50

Mature fine hair is a dual challenge: the individual strands are thinner than they were at 30, and the scalp produces less sebum, making it faster to feel dry or irritated. A shampoo that worked a decade ago may now cause breakage or leave hair looking flat by lunch. The goal is a gentle cleanser that deposits structural support without coating weight.

Prioritize Protein and Hyaluronic Acid Over Heavy Oils

Strands over 50 lack the internal keratin density they once had. Biotin, collagen protein, and keratin amino complexes fill in the cuticle gaps, making each strand physically thicker. Hyaluronic acid pulls moisture into the hair fiber without the greasy feel of argan or coconut oil. Avoid shampoos that list oils in the top three ingredients — they collapse fine hair immediately.

Demand a Sulfate-Free, Lightweight Surfactant System

Sodium lauryl sulfate strips the natural lipid layer, leaving mature hair brittle and prone to split ends. A volumizing shampoo should use sodium lauryl sulfoacetate or cocamidopropyl betaine — these clean the scalp and remove product buildup without robbing the strand of essential moisture. If the label says “sulfate-free” but also lists “sodium chloride” high up, the formula may still feel drying.

FAQ

Can a shampoo actually thicken fine hair strands over 50?
A shampoo cannot change your genetic hair diameter permanently, but it can deposit proteins (keratin, elastin) that bind to the cuticle and temporarily increase each strand’s width. Hyaluronic acid also pulls moisture into the hair fiber, swelling it slightly from within. These effects last until the next wash. For lasting structural change, you need a combination of the right shampoo plus a biotin-rich diet or topical treatments.
Should I avoid silicone entirely for fine hair over 50?
Silicones like dimethicone coat the hair to reduce frizz, but they also build up quickly on fine strands, causing flatness and dullness by day two. For fine hair over 50, it is safer to choose a silicone-free volumizing shampoo and rely on lightweight proteins or hyaluronic acid for smoothness. If you do use a silicone-containing conditioner, limit it to the mid-lengths and ends only — never the roots.
How often should I wash fine hair over 50 with a volumizing shampoo?
Most women over 50 with fine hair find that every-other-day washing works best. Daily washing can strip the scalp of its limited natural oils, causing rebound oiliness or dryness. If you need a refresh on non-wash days, a dry shampoo applied at the roots before bed can absorb oil overnight without weighing hair down. Choose a volumizing shampoo that is sulfate-free so it cleans gently without over-drying.
